Grand Beach Nature Area

Grand Beach Marsh Preserve – Rare Coastal Marsh

Deer Park Drive, off Grand Beach Road
Website: https://chikamingopenlands.org

This 11-acre preserve protects a globally rare coastal plains marsh ecosystem. A short trail loop allows visitors to experience unique plant life and peaceful natural surroundings.

Galien River County Park – Canopy Walk and Tower Views

17424 Red Arrow Highway, New Buffalo, MI
Website: https://berriencounty.org

This 86-acre park features a canopy walkway, boardwalk trails, and a high observation tower overlooking the Galien River wetlands.

Louis J. Sima Great Lakes Marsh – Kayak and Wildlife Area

Adjacent to Galien River County Park
Website: https://chikamingopenlands.org

One of the richest ecological habitats in the region, best explored by kayak or canoe along the Galien River.

Warren Woods State Park – Old-Growth Forest

7098–7298 Warren Woods Road, Three Oaks, MI
Website: https://michigan.gov/dnr

A 311-acre park preserving one of the last remaining virgin beech-maple forests in Michigan.
